SEDONA RED ROCK TRAIL FUND, founded in 2013, is a small nonprofit in the Environment sector that reported $541K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ue fell 24%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. The organization ran a surplus of $96K, a strong 18% operating margin.

Mission

OUR MISSION IS TO GATHER DONATIONS TOWARD THE MAINTENANCE AND ENHANCEMENT OF NON-MOTORIZED NATIONAL FOREST TRAILS IN AND AROUND SEDONA AND THE VILLAGE OF OAK CREEK.

Program Service Accomplishments

Program 1
Expenses: $336,533

PARTNERING WITH THE US FOREST SERVICE TO PROPERLY MAINTAIN AND ENHANCE THE NON-MOTORIZED TRAILS IN THE SEDONA RED ROCK AREA AND EDUCATING THE PUBLIC REGARDING TRAIL USE AND MANAGEMENT
